Rutherford man arrested in Paterson on drug charges

A Rutherford man has been arrested and charged with drug offenses in Paterson, according to Passaic County Sheriff Richard Berdnik.

Michael Gardi, 37-year-old, was arrested in the area of East 18th Street and Rosa Parks Boulevard at around 1:30 p.m. on Monday. He was observed in the area by three Passaic County Sheriff’s Office Warrant Squad detectives.

Gardi allegedly gave a fake name, Joseph Gardi, to detectives when questioned. He was wanted on New Jersey State Parole Board and Bergen County Superior Court warrants for burglary, authorities said.

Detectives searched him and found 17 clear pink plastic vials of crack cocaine wrapped in a black piece of plastic. He also had a clear red vial with two envelopes of heroin, authorities said.

Gardi was charged with hindering apprehension, possession of heroin, and possession of crack cocaine, Berdnik said.
